Polyacrylamide Gel Injection for Treatment of Human Immunodeficiency Virus-Associated Facial Lipoatrophy: 18 Months Follow-Up

Polyacrylamide hydrogel is an appropriate treatment option in restoring facial contours in immunocompromised people with HIV. Injections of large volumes of polyacrylamide gel (8 to 12 mL) are not associated with a high rate of complications such as infection and foreign body reaction and allow improvement in quality of life in a limited time.
